K-Tech On Board Michael Jordan Motorsports, Celtic And Latus Racing Teams K-Tech Suspension Ltd., Derbyshire England, and Orient Express Racing, Brentwood New York, are pleased to announce technical support and sponsorship agreements with four major AMA Pro Racing teams for the 2010 season. Team Jordan Suzuki’s Aaron Yates and National Guard Suzuki’s Jake Zemke have been equipped with our unique Direct Damping System Cartridges and 35DDS series rear suspension. Celtic Racing’s rising stars PJ Jacobsen and Antoine Richards will compete using K-Tech suspension components front and rear. Veteran Steve Rapp aboard the Latus Racing Ducati 848 will equipped with K-Tech’s front fork cartridges. Additionally K-Tech Suspension will be offering AMA Pro Racing contingency, technical support, and trackside services. K-Tech and Orient Express wish everyone a safe and successful 2010 season!
